Output 1e2684dd242824f171f5ab3174bf490a301dccf4721de71c8dcbc4c7587bd864:77

value
511201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af5f891cc80432907c81c85e27b599945e9de15 OP_EQUAL
address
3BSaDEv2A1ndKa93CN7usxV2ekrQ35wHtd
transaction
1e2684dd242824f171f5ab3174bf490a301dccf4721de71c8dcbc4c7587bd864
confirmations
160343
spent
true